Fiberglass cloth is an essential substance for building strong and durable watercrafts. Made from fine glass fibers embedded in a resin matrix, it offers exceptional strength against impact. When used correctly, fiberglass cloth can increase the lifespan of your boat, ensuring countless hours of enjoyment on the water.
To achieve optimal results, it's important to choose the right type of fiberglass cloth for your project. Factors such as the size and shape of your boat, the intended use, and the environmental conditions will all influence the best choice. Evaluate the following:
* **Cloth Weight:** Measured in ounces per square yard, heavier cloth provides greater durability.
* **Resin Type:** Polyester resins each offer unique properties, influencing the final strength and flexibility of your project.
* **Weave Pattern:** The arrangement of fibers in the cloth can affect its resistance to various fiberglass fabricator forces.
By understanding the different types of fiberglass cloth available, you can select the perfect option for your boat repair or construction project.

Fiberglass Fabric Mastery: 2 oz vs. 10 oz for Boat Projects
Selecting the proper resin fabric weight is crucial when tackling boat renovations or fresh builds. Two popular choices are 2 oz and 10 oz fabrics, each offering distinct advantages and disadvantages. Thinner 2 oz material provides greater adaptability, making it ideal for contours like hatches and stringers. However, its lighter weight results in reduced toughness. On the other hand, heavier 10 oz cloth boasts superior resistance, perfect for high-stress areas like the hull or deck. While less flexible, it delivers a more rigid and long-lasting finish.
Ultimately, the best choice depends on your boat's requirements and the specific application.
For smaller repairs or intricate shapes, 2 oz might suffice, while larger projects demanding maximum strength will benefit from 10 oz.
